聚氯乙烯绝缘聚氯乙烯护套电力电缆1、用途:本产品适用于交流50HZ,额定电压0.6/1KV 的线路中,供输配电能之用。
2、产品标准:GB12706·2-91额定电压35KV及以下铜芯、铝芯塑料绝缘电力电缆、聚氯乙烯绝缘电力电缆3、使用特性:1)电缆导体的最高额定温度为70℃。
2)短路时(最长持续时间不超过5S)电缆导体的最高温度不超过160℃。
3)敷设电缆时的环境温度应不低于0℃,最小弯曲半径应不小于电缆外径的10倍。
4、型号、名称和使用范围6、生产范围交联聚乙烯绝缘电力电缆1、产品用途:本产品适用于额定电压(U0/U)为3.6/6至26/35KV电力线路,供输配电能之用。
2、产品标准:GB12706-91额定电压35KV及以下铜芯,铝芯塑料绝缘电力电缆。
3、产品使用特性:(1)电缆在环境温度不低于0℃条件下敷设时,无须预先加温。
电缆的敷设落差不受限制。
(2)电缆线芯长期允许工作温度不得超过下列规定:外护层是聚氯乙烯套的电缆为90℃;外护层是聚乙烯套的电缆为80℃。
(3)线芯短路时(最长持续5S)温度不得超过250℃(4)电缆敷设时的最小弯曲半径规定如下:单芯电缆:20(d+D)±5%;三芯电缆:15(d+D)±5%。
式中:D为电缆的实际外径,d为导体的实际外径。
4、产品型号、名称及使用范围注:一根或二根单芯电缆不允许敷设在铁质管道中。

金属缠绕垫分四种规格,为A,B,C,D型A型为基本型,即不带环,完全由金属带和非金属带缠绕起来的,适用于榫槽面。
B型为内环型,适用于MFM面C型为外环型,适用于RF面,但是压力低于6.3MPaD型为内外环型,适用于RF面缠绕垫的型号为4位阿拉伯数字首位代表外环材料,第二位代表金属带材料,第三位代表材料代号,第四位代表内环材料0:无2:3041:特制石棉纸0:无1:低碳钢3:3162:柔性石墨1:低碳钢2:3044:316L3:F42:3044:非特制石棉纸3:3164:316L举个例子垫片为0220型,就是A型垫,不带环,金属带为304,非金属为石墨0211则是B型垫,带内环,金属带为301,非金属带为柔性石墨我们常说金属石墨缠绕垫或金属石棉缠绕垫,一般是X22X型和X21X型,X根据法兰面定如:D1221带碳钢内外环304+石墨缠绕垫片D1222带碳钢外环不锈钢内环304+石墨缠绕垫片D1232带碳钢外环不锈钢内环316+石墨缠绕垫片(按照技术上讲,如果缠绕部分钢带用316的话,内环至少也要是316不锈钢的)中国人民共和国机械行业标准管路法兰用缠绕式垫片本标准适用于公称压力PN为2.5—10.0Mpa的管路法兰用缠绕式垫片3、垫片形式和代号3.1垫片形式按图1及彪1的规定a。

PE导电袋PE黑色导电袋的组成成份为:LDPE,抗气剂,特导碳黑,经吹膜机吹塑而成,这种袋子具有很好的静电泄放性能和机械性能。
该袋所装工件上积累的电荷可以通过袋体得到很好的泄放。
亦具有良好的导电性能和遮光性,能保护电子敏感元器件不受电磁波及静电的损害,适用于光敏感元器件或有特殊要求的产品包装。
主要应用领域:军工,航空,网络通讯,感光器材,仪哭表设备、、、、、表面电阻值:≤106欧。

GYTA单模光缆之答禄夫天创作GYTA光缆的结构是将250µm光纤套入高模量资料制成的松套管中,松套管内填充防水化合物。
缆芯的中心是一根金属加强芯,对于某些芯数的光缆来说,金属加强芯外还需挤上一层聚乙烯(PE)。
松套管(和填充绳)围绕中心加强芯绞合成紧凑和圆形的缆芯,缆芯内的缝隙充以阻水填充物。
涂塑铝带(APL)纵包后挤制聚乙烯护套成缆。
8、12代表是8芯和12芯B1代表G.652类是惯例单模光纤。
通信光纤具体分为G.651、G.652、G.653、G.654、G.655和G.656六个大类和若干子类(1) G.651类是多模光纤,IEC和GB/T又进一步按它们的纤芯直径、包层直径、数值孔径的参数细分为A1a、A1b、A1c和A1d 四个子类。
(2)G.652类是惯例单模光纤,目前分为G.652A、G.652B、G.652C和G.652D四个子类,IEC和GB/T把G.652C命名为B1.3外,其余的则命名为B1.1(3)G.653光纤是色散位移单模光纤,IEC和GB/T把G.653光纤分类命名为B2型光纤。
(4)G.654光纤是截止波长位移单模光纤,也称为1550nm性能最佳光纤,IEC和GB/T把G.654光纤分类命名为B1.2型光纤。
(5)G.655类光纤是非零色色散位移单模光纤,目前分为G.655A、G.655B和G.655C三个子类,IEC和GB/T把G.655类光纤分类命名为B4类光纤。

目录第一部分基础知识 (1)第二部分主要生产的线缆品种 (5)1、圆线同心绞架空导线 (5)2、电力电缆 (8)3、电气装备用电线电缆 (15)4、塑料绝缘控制电缆 (22)5、通用橡套电缆 (27)6、架空绝缘电缆 (30)7、矿用橡套软电缆 (32)8、电子计算机电缆 09、平行集束架空绝缘电缆 (2)10、聚稀烃绝缘挡潮聚稀烃综合护套市内通信电缆(了解) (4)11、同轴射频电缆 (6)12、预制带分支电缆 (8)13、变频器专用电力电缆 (10)第一部分基础知识一、电线电缆的定义:电线电缆是用于传输电能、传递信号及实现电磁能转换的电工产品.二、电线电缆的分类随着社会的飞速发展,科学技术的不断进步,电线电缆的品种越来越多,目前粗略统计有一千多种,两万多个规格。
根据制造工艺、结构特点、功能要求、产品的用途可以分为五大类:1、裸电线——-—指仅有导体,而无绝缘层的产品,其中包括铜、铝等各种金属和复合金属圆单线、各种结构的架空输电线用的绞线、软接线、型线和形材。
本厂主要生产的是铝绞线、钢芯铝绞线;2、电力电缆——-电力电缆是在电力系统的主干线路中用以传输和分配大功率电能的线材产品。
其中包括1—500kV及以上各种电压等级、各种绝缘的电力电缆.本厂主要生产聚氯乙烯绝缘电力电缆、交联聚乙烯电力电缆.(1-35KV)3、电气装备用电线电缆-—-从电力系统的配电点把电能直接传送到各种用电设备、器具的各种电源连接线,各种工农业用的电气安装线和控制信号用的电线电缆.这类产品使用面广,品种多,而且要结合所用设备的特性和使用环境条件来确定电缆的结构和性能.因此,除了那些大量通用产品外,还有许多专用的特种电缆,本公司主要生产的产品有:通用绝缘电线和软线、通用橡套电缆、控制电线电缆、船用电线电缆。
4、通信电缆和光缆----通信电缆是传输电话、电报、电视、广播、传真、数据和其他电信信息的电缆。

PRECAUTIONS FOR USING LCD MODULES10.1. HANDLING PRECAUTIONS(1) The display panel is made of glass. Do not subject it to a mechanical shock or impact by droppingit.(2) If the display panel is damaged and the liquid crystal substance leaks out, be sure not to get any inyour mouth. If the substance contacts your skin or clothes, wash it off using soap and water.(3) Do not apply excessive force to the display surface or the adjoining areas since this may cause thecolor tone to vary.(4) The polarizer covering the display surface of the LCD module is soft and easily scratched. Handlethis polarizer carefully.(5) If the display surface becomes contaminated, breathe on the surface and gently wipe it with a softdry cloth. If it is heavily contaminated, moisten a cloth with one of the following solvents: - Isopropyl alcohol- Ethyl alcohol(6) Solvents other than those above mentioned may damage the polarizer.Especially, do not use the following:- Water- Ketone- Aromatic solvents(7) Extra care to minimize corrosion of the electrode. Water droplets, moisture condensation or acurrent flow in a high-humidity environment accelerates corrosion of the electrode.(8) Install the LCD Module by using the mounting holes. When mounting the LCD Module, makesure it is free of twisting, warping and distortion. In particular, do not forcibly pull or bend the I/Ocable or the backlight cable.(9) Do not attempt to disassemble or process the LCD Module.(10) NC terminal should be open. Do not connect anything.(11) If the logic circuit power is off, do not apply the input signals.(12) To prevent destruction of the elements by static electricity, be careful to maintain an optimumwork environment.- Be sure to ground the body when handling he LCD Module.- Tools required for assembling, such as soldering irons, must be properly grounded.-To reduce the amount of static electricity generated, do not conduct assembling and other workunder dry conditions.-The LCD Module is coated with a film to protect the display surface. Exercise care when peeling off this protective film since static electricity may be generated.10.2. STORAGE CONDITIONSWhen storing, avoid the LCD module to be exposed to direct sunlight of fluorescent lamps. For stability, to keep it away form high temperature and high humidity environment (The best condition is : 23±5°C, 45±20%RH). ESD protection is necessary for long-term storage also.10.3. OTHERSLiquid crystals solidify under low temperature (below the storage temperature range) leading to defective orientation or the generation of air bubbles (black or white). Air bubbles may also be generated if the module is subject to a low temperature.If the LCD Module have been operating for a long time showing the same display patterns the display patterns may remain on the screen as ghost images and a slight contrast irregularity may also appear.A normal operating status can be recovered by suspending use for some time. It should be noted that this phenomenon does not adversely affect performance reliability.To minimize the performance degradation of the LCD Module resulting from destruction caused by static electricity etc. exercise care to avoid holding the following sections when handling the modules.- Exposed area of the printed circuit board.- Terminal electrode sections.11. Using LCD modules11.1 LIQUID CRYSTAL DISPLAY MODULESLCD is composed of glass and polarizer. Pay attention to the following items when handling.(1) Please keep the temperature within specified range for use and storage. Polarization degradation,bubble generation or polarizer peel-off may occur with high temperature and high humidity.(2) Do not touch, push or rub the exposed polarizers with anything harder than a HB pencil lead (glass,tweezers, etc).(3) N-hexane is recommended for cleaning the adhesives used to attach front/rear polarizers andreflectors made of organic substances, which will be damaged by chemicals such as acetone, toluene, toluene, ethanol and isopropyl alcohol.(4) When the display surface becomes dusty, wipe gently with absorbent cotton or other soft materiallike chamois soaked in petroleum ether. Do not scrub hard to avoid damaging the display surface.(5) Wipe off saliva or water drops immediately, contact with water over a long period of time maycause deformation or color fading.(6) Avoid contacting oil and fats.(7) Condensation on the surface and contact with terminals due to cold will damage, stain orpolarizers. After products are tested at low temperature they must be warmed up in a container before coming is contacting with room temperature air.(8) Do not put or attach anything on the display area to avoid leaving marks on.(9) Do not touch the display with bare hands. This will stain the display area and degrade insulationbetween terminals (some cosmetics are determinate to the polarizers).(10)As glass is fragile, it tends to become or chipped during handling especially on the edges. Pleaseavoid dropping or jarring.11.2 INSTALLING LCD MODULEAttend to the following items when installing the LCM.(1) Cover the surface with a transparent protective plate to protect the polarizer and LC cell.(2) When assembling the LCM into other equipment, the spacer to the bit between the LCM and thefitting plate should have enough height to avoid causing stress to the module surface, refer to the individual specifications for measurements. The measurement tolerance should be ±0.1mm.11.3 ELECTRO-STATIC DISCHARGE CONTROLSince this module uses a CMOS LSI, the same careful attention should be paid for electrostatic discharge as for an ordinary CMOS IC.(1) Make certain that you are grounded when handing LCM.(2) Before removing LCM from its packing case or incorporating it into a set, be sure the module andyour body have the same electric potential.(3) When soldering the terminal of LCM, make certain the AC power source for the soldering irondoes not leak.(4) When using an electric screwdriver to attach LCM, the screwdriver should be of groundpotentiality to minimize as much as possible any transmission of electromagnetic waves produced sparks coming from the commutator of the motor.(5) As far as possible, make the electric potential of your work clothes and that of the workbenches tothe ground potential.(6) To reduce the generation of electro-static discharge, be careful that the air in the work is not toodried. A relative humidity of 50%-60% is recommended.11.4 PRECAUTIONS FOR OPERATION(1) Viewing angle varies with the change of liquid crystal driving voltage (Vo). Adjust Vo to showthe best contrast.(2) Driving the LCD in the voltage above the limit will shorten its lifetime.(3) Response time is greatly delayed at temperature below the operating temperature range. However,this does not mean the LCD will be out of the order. It will recover when it returns to the specified temperature range.(4) If the display area is pushed hard during operation, the display will become abnormal. However, itwill return to normal if it is turned off and then on.(5) Condensation on terminals can cause an electrochemical reaction disrupting the terminal circuit.Therefore, this product must be used and stored within the specified condition of 23±5°C, 45±20%RH.(6) When turning the power on, input each signal after the positive/negative voltage becomes stable.11.5 SAFETY(1) It is recommended to crush damaged or unnecessary LCDs into pieces and wash them off withsolvents such as acetone and ethanol, which should later be burned.(2) If any liquid leaks out of a damaged glass cell and comes in contact with the hands, wash offthoroughly with soap and water.12.
